Perform thorough evaluations to diagnose and treat clients with speech, language, or swallowing difficulties in their homes. Develop and revise individualized treatment plans while collaborating with a multidisciplinary healthcare team.

BAYADA Home Health Care is seeking an experienced Speech Language Pathologist, SLP, for a per diem opportunity to complete home health visits.

This team works with adult and senior clients in homes throughout our growing Flagstaff area.

Prior home care experience as a Speech Language Pathologist, SLP is a plus, but not required.

As a home care Speech Language Pathologist, SLP, you will be an integral member of a multi-disciplinary health care team that provides rehabilitative care and skilled nursing to clients, affording them the opportunity to receive the medical care required to remain at home.

Speech Language Pathologist, SLP Responsibilities: Make home visits to clients in designated geographic territories.

Perform thorough evaluations to assess, diagnose, and provide therapeutic interventions for clients who are experiencing speech, language, communication, or swallowing difficulties.

Develop a treatment plan based on the evaluation, physician’s orders, and recommended goals.

Continually assess and revise the speech therapy care plan, and participate with BAYADA clinicians in the multidisciplinary care plan, as appropriate.

Educate and instruct patients, family members, or other patient representatives, in rehabilitative care and activities necessary to promote the client's health, safety, and independent living.

Accurately document observations, interventions, and evaluations pertaining to patient care management and services provided, utilizing a state-of-the-art touch pad tablet.

Speech Language Pathologist, SLP Qualifications: A current license as a Speech Language Pathologist in Arizona.

Possess a certificate of clinical competence in speech from the American Speech and Hearing Association, or; Have the equivalent educational requirements, as indicated by school transcript or diploma, and work experience necessary for such a certificate, and be awaiting the opportunity to take the American Speech-Language-Hearing Association examination for certification, or; Have completed the necessary work and education requirements, as indicated by school transcript or diploma, and be in the process of accumulating the necessary supervised work experience required for certification.

Solid computer skills; prior experience with electronic medical records (EMR) preferred.
